USA Window guards

Can somebody please explain to me how difficult it is to install window guards, and also wich are the best ones and where can I find the most inexpensive ones?

All I have to say is that once I found out they were several hundred dollars that idea went out the window...I mean come on they are just plastic :-p.

Anyways they just slip up in where your window closes, since there is a rubber seal up there. Some may have adhesive..probably cheaper ones.

well i have them on my windows get the clip ones just slide them in between were the rubber is and then put the clips in so the window can close ..the ones with adhesive leave marks around the door frame if you wanted to take them off..clips are better no mess and if you don't like them there easy to take off you should try get ones that are the right size for your car because they could be to big or to small watch that...
